CaseChat Overview and Summary

The Administrative Appeals Tribunal (AAT) considered an application for a Partner (Provisional) (Class UF) visa. The applicant sought review of the delegate's decision to refuse to grant the visa.

The primary legal issue before the Tribunal was whether the applicant satisfied the criteria for the grant of a Partner (Provisional) (Class UF) visa, specifically concerning the genuineness and maintenance of the spousal relationship.

The Senior Member affirmed the delegate's decision, finding that the applicant had not satisfied the criteria for the visa grant. The reasons for this conclusion, as detailed in the preceding sections of the decision, led the Tribunal to uphold the original refusal.
